Output 75ff8035d9336dbf6e94f6e32e7eb2d529a43bbded55aeeb262bb5e2d37c3cc7:0

value
1000058
script pubkey
OP_0 OP_PUSHBYTES_20 cd04becb19dc8b91b19d96fbd814ae0c68e0919a
address
bc1qe5ztajcemj9ervvajmaas99wp35wpyv69t80y2
transaction
75ff8035d9336dbf6e94f6e32e7eb2d529a43bbded55aeeb262bb5e2d37c3cc7
confirmations
171968
spent
true